In continuation of its ongoing efforts of building 100 smart cities across the country, the central government now plans to bring to reality smart stations that will serve as icons to Indian cities.

Railways Minister, Suresh Prabhu, speaking at the Smart City conference has informed that 400 railway stations across the country will be revamped into iconic structures as a station is a starting point of any city, and attracts maximum footfalls.

“We are making plans to redevelop 400 stations as new icons of cities. The process has already been started in this regard.
Suresh Prabhu, Railway Minister

Talking about the government’s future plans, he said that the government has taken steps to develop 100 cities as ‘Smart Cities’ in the country and since stations are the beginning of any city, they will also be developed as “smart stations”.

The Railways plans to achieve this with private participation and is planning to re-develop these stations to provide improved passengers amenities.

Habibganj station in Bhopal will be taken up first and then eight more stations will also be re-developed.

Referring to the issue of massive migration that urban cities face, Prabhu said, “Like China, massive urbanisation has taken place in India. Millions have migrated to cities. People migrate because of jobs, opportunities and better facilities in cities. So we need smart ideas to make a city better.”
